Cliff Swallows
Driving along highway 88 in California, I noticed a large flock of birds darting in and out of a large conglomerate of rock along the Carson river. I pulled over and scrambled down to the river’s edge. From a distance it doesn’t look like much but zoomed in I was able to get a photo of the numerous nests of Cliff Swallows built into the rock wall. 
Shrouded Horsetail Falls – 2013
In the month of February the setting sun hits the granite face of the ephemeral Horsetail Falls in Yosemite and it creates what people call a ‘firefall’. Alas, last season was a low water year and clouds shrouded much of the mountain as the sun set. I’ll be heading out to Yosemite in a few weeks and hopefully the conditions will be right.
